Sculpt looks great but again looks weird. Mattel has stated twice in our Q&A that the 4H did indeed sculpt these figures, and that they worked directly off of the 3d game files. However, the way the articulation was cut in, hinders some joints, like the knees.
This reminds me of Jazwares Mortal Kombat line because the way the articulation was cut is similar! It goes beyond that though...I remember that the Jazwares Mortal Kombat line sculpts were changed at times to meet the criteria of Midway and/or Netherrealm Studios in order to get their approval to go forward. Since the latter worked on Injustice...perhaps the same thing happened here?
My Injustice Batman has better range of motion than my Jazwares MK9 Scorpion, BUT, it's hindered at the exact same places! Hips, knees, et al. Also the below knee swivel is redundant, there's already a thigh swivel! I did not like the soft plastic hands/wrists on my Batman(prone to tearing when twisted, be careful!), and hated how the hips could not move forward 90 degrees. For fighting game figures let alone figures of super-heroes...that's bad!
Sculpts look great but as figures, I hate to admit it but...if DC Collectibles makes 7" fully articulated figures...most fans will opt for those instead of the current 4H/Mattel figures. I hate saying that because I will almost always choose the 4H over DC Collectibles when it comes to DC figures.
